A Glimpse into the Mysterious Whirlpool Galaxy

Situated approximately 27 million light-years away, the Whirlpool Galaxy, also known as M51, has long been a source of intrigue for astronomers. Its spiral arms, resembling a grand celestial staircase, have puzzled scientists for decades. But thanks to the precision and power of the James Webb Telescope, we now have a clearer view of this majestic spectacle. With a capability that surpasses even the venerable Hubble, the telescope provides images in unprecedented detail, shedding light on the intricate interplay of cosmic elements.

Beyond the Visible: The Infrared Frontier

Unlike the Hubble Telescope, which primarily detects ultraviolet and visible light, the James Webb Telescope can perceive the universe in its entirety. This includes the infrared spectrum, a treasure trove of information about cosmic dust, gas, and molecules that was previously concealed from our eyes. As we delve deeper into the infrared realm, we’re discovering new insights into the energy reprocessing of gas and dust, unveiling celestial phenomena that were once shrouded in darkness.
